Patriots fan who pulled alarm at Steelers' hotel told police, 'I'm drunk. I'm stupid.'

At least he was honest.

The 25-year old East Boston man who pulled the fire alarm at the Pittsburgh Steelers team hotel early Sunday morning, forcing the team and other guests to evacuate, allegedly told Massachusetts State Police, “I’m drunk. I’m stupid. I’m a Pats fan” when he was apprehended.

Which is an early entrant for quote of the year.

Dennis Harrison appeared in East Boston Municipal Court on Monday, just hours after his favorite team, the New England Patriots, defeated the Steelers, 36-17, in the AFC Championship game. Harrison pleaded not guilty to charges of disorderly conduct, disturbing the peace and setting off a false fire alarm.
